# Kiosk watchdog settings — Brightfare terminals
#
# The watchdog pings the kiosk UI every 20 seconds. Three missed
# pings trigger a soft restart; a fourth forces a full device reboot
# and logs the incident to the central ledger. Release manager note:
# do not lower the ping interval below 10s, it starves the renderer
# on older units. Watchdog events are written to the ops database;
# the reader process connects using the string on the next line.

warehouse DSN: mssql://gorael_svc:CSAOPkf@db-5d7b.qorveldata.example:5432/novix

## Authentication

Liftgrid simulator. All dispatch-policy runs authenticate against the internal scenario service. No anonymous access. Tokens are environment-scoped; staging tokens fail in prod, by design. Release builds must embed the current key at packaging time — the pipeline reads it from the release env, nothing else. Rotate on every major release. Expired keys cause silent queue stalls, not errors, so verify before cutting the build. Current release key for the scenario service follows below.

app token of tagug-hahaf = kto2_9v

### Step 4 — Enable soft deletes on orders

Before deploying Ledgerpine 3.1, run the migration that adds `deleted_at` to the orders table. Set `ORDERS_SOFT_DELETE=true` in the service's `.env` so reads filter tombstoned rows. The purge worker that hard-deletes expired rows authenticates separately, so add its credential on the next line.

secret setting of tajof-bahif: COURIER_KEY3=65d

# Break-Glass: FD Leak Hunt

Scope: the Ostrel ingest daemon leaking file descriptors under load. Break-glass grants 2-hour root on the Varnholm canary only. Capture lsof snapshots before restarting anything. All sessions recorded; notify the Quillbase security channel on entry and exit. To open the sealed access bundle, use the recovery passphrase:

strongbox words: oliael-gilax-lamael